HOUSTON--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Feb. 27, 2002--
Webvertising Inc. announced today the appointment of Mr. Joel Manby to
the company's Board of Directors. Mr. Manby became a Director of
Webvertising in December, 2001.

Mr. Manby is also the Chairman of the Board for Silver Dollar City
Incorporated, a privately held entertainment company with operations in
five states. From March of 2000 until February of 2001, Mr. Manby was
the CEO of Greenlight.com in San Francisco, a Silicon Valley start-up
funded by Kleiner Perkins, Amazon.com and Asbury Automotive (the largest
privately held dealer group in the country). Joel helped the company
launch Amazon, while raising $29 million in capital in the middle of the
dot-com meltdown. Greenlight was sold to its largest competitor,
CarsDirect, in February of 2001. From 1985 until February 2000, Mr.
Manby worked for General Motors ending with his last four years as the
CEO of GM's division, Saab USA. Mr. Manby attended Harvard Business
School on a GM scholarship and received his Master of Business
Administration in 1985. Prior to this, he had worked 2 years at General
Motors. Mr. Manby attended undergraduate at Albion College.

About Webvertising

Founded in 1994, Webvertising is an Internet professional services firm
that applies strategy, smart technology and value creation through
design to help growing companies benefit from the creative use of
technology. From their home offices in Houston, Webvertising services
clients around the world. Webvertising is also the parent company of
iHotelier, a fully integrated hotel representation company offering a
suite of electronic distribution solutions for the hospitality industry
that includes the patent-pending OneScreen user interface, customized
Web-based CRS, GDS connectivity, online reservation management, Internet
marketing, and PMS interfaces.
